Having read another post on the forum about poor sales at craft fairs I thought I'd tell you about an idea I've been using fot the past four years.
Each November I host an Open House. It's my biggest even each year and also my biggest earner.
I clear out my down stairs (kitchen lounge and dining room), borrow paste tables from friends, cups from the church and set up tables all over the rooms. I display my bags, jewellery and beads and also invite another local crafter (different each year) to have a table. I put on christmas refreshments and fresh coffee with a donations jar for a local charity.
For several weeks before I put adverts into the PO's and shops and then hand a little flier out to everyone I know. I also give them out to complete strangers (over the years I've got more bold!)
I open my house from 9.10am to catch the mums on the way back from school run and then it's a non stop flow until 3pm. I then have a couple of hours to myself and then it's open again from 6pm til 9pm, so those who've been at work can come and shop inthe evening.
It's always gone down well and I als do a free draw for a voucher to spend on my products.
